Calculation of Static Pressure Gradients in Gas Wells » Abstract. The derivations of three methods of computing the static pressure gradientsin natural gas wells have been presented to show the assumptions made. Chartswere developed from which the pressure gradients may be read when the well-headpressure, the well fluid gravity, depth, and the average well temperature aregiven. A chart for estimating the well fluid gravity from the condensatecontent and separator gas gravity is included. The effect of the increasedaverage well temperature after flow on the calculation of the static pressuregradient is discussed.Introduction. Reservoir pressures have been calculated from well-head pressures for gaswells for many years. As the pressure measurements become more accurate, theneed for a reliable calculation of the static pressure gradient often arises.This paper will develop the several methods for computing the pressure gradientin gas wells and make a comparison between them.The method of calculating static pressure gradients in common use is Eq. Ideal Gas Behavior » The ideal gas law is an equation demonstrating the relationship between temperature, pressure, and volume for gases (see Graph. The Ideal Aas Law). These specific relationships stem from Charles's, Boyle's, and Gay-Lussac's laws. Charles's law identifies the direct proportionality between volume and temperature at constant pressure. Boyle's law identifies the inverse proportionality of pressure and volume at a constant temperature, and Gay-Lussac's law identifies the direct proportionality of pressure and temperature at a constant volume.
